分布式游戏服务器如何实现高并发与低延迟?

分布式游戏服务器是一种通过多台计算机协同工作来支持大规模在线游戏运行的技术架构,随着游戏玩家数量的激增和对游戏体验要求的不断提升,传统单机服务器模式已难以满足现代游戏的需求,分布式架构应运而生,成为支撑大型多人在线游戏(MMO)、开放世界游戏以及实时竞技游戏的核心技术。

分布式游戏服务器如何实现高并发与低延迟?

分布式游戏服务器的核心架构

分布式游戏服务器的架构设计通常包括多个关键组件,共同实现游戏的稳定运行和高性能处理,首先是游戏逻辑服务器,负责处理核心的游戏规则、玩家行为判定和世界状态更新,通常采用微服务架构,将不同功能模块(如战斗系统、任务系统、经济系统)拆分为独立的服务,便于维护和扩展,其次是通信层,通过高效的协议(如TCP、UDP或自定义协议)实现客户端与服务器、服务器之间的实时数据传输,确保玩家操作的即时性和同步性。数据存储层采用分布式数据库(如MongoDB、Cassandra)或缓存系统(如Redis),实现玩家数据、游戏世界状态的高效读写和备份,避免单点故障,最后是负载均衡层,通过动态分配请求到不同的服务器节点,避免单台服务器过载,保障整体服务的可用性和响应速度。

技术优势与挑战

分布式游戏服务器的优势在于其高扩展性高可用性,当玩家数量增加时,可以通过增加服务器节点来分担压力,实现线性扩展;数据的多副本存储和故障转移机制确保了系统在部分节点失效时仍能正常运行,大幅提升游戏的稳定性,分布式架构能够支持更低延迟的交互体验,通过将玩家分配到就近的服务器节点(边缘计算技术),减少数据传输距离,优化实时操作响应。

分布式系统也面临诸多技术挑战。数据一致性是核心难题,由于数据分布在多个节点,如何保证玩家状态、游戏世界数据在不同节点间的同步一致,需要依赖高效的分布式共识算法(如Paxos、Raft)。网络延迟与同步同样关键,尤其是在需要实时交互的游戏中,如何减少网络抖动对游戏体验的影响,需要通过预测算法、插值补偿等技术进行优化。开发与运维复杂度较高,分布式系统的调试、监控和扩展对技术团队提出了更高要求,需要依赖自动化运维工具(如Kubernetes)和实时监控系统(如Prometheus)来保障系统的稳定运行。

分布式游戏服务器如何实现高并发与低延迟?

应用场景与未来趋势

分布式游戏服务器已广泛应用于各类大型在线游戏中,MMORPG游戏如《最终幻想14》《魔兽世界》通过分布式架构支持数万玩家同时在线,共享一个持续演化的游戏世界;开放世界游戏如《原神》采用分布式服务器实现无缝地图切换和多人协作;实时竞技游戏如《英雄联盟》则依赖分布式服务器保障对局数据的实时同步和公平性。

随着云计算、边缘计算和5G技术的发展,分布式游戏服务器将朝着更低的延迟更高的弹性更强的智能化方向发展,边缘计算将游戏服务器部署到更靠近用户的网络边缘,进一步减少延迟;云原生技术(如容器化、Serverless)将使游戏资源的动态调度更加高效,按需分配计算资源;而人工智能技术的引入,则能优化游戏负载均衡、反作弊检测和个性化体验,为玩家提供更流畅、更公平的游戏环境。

分布式游戏服务器作为现代在线游戏的基石,通过其强大的扩展性和稳定性,支撑着越来越复杂的游戏世界,尽管面临技术挑战,但随着不断演进的技术架构和创新解决方案,分布式系统将继续推动游戏行业向更高维度发展,为玩家带来更沉浸、更优质的游戏体验。

分布式游戏服务器如何实现高并发与低延迟?

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/170862.html

(0)
上一篇 2025年12月17日 19:12
下一篇 2025年12月17日 19:15

相关推荐

  • 为何数据库版本655附加失败?服务器只支持611及以下版本?

    版本不兼容问题解析在信息化时代,数据库作为存储和管理数据的核心工具,其稳定性和兼容性至关重要,我们遇到一个棘手的问题:在尝试将一个附加数据库到现有服务器时,系统提示失败,具体错误信息为“附加数据库失败,版本为655,此服务器支持611及更低版本”,本文将针对此问题进行深入分析,并提供解决方案,问题原因分析版本差……

    2026年1月31日
    0990
  • 安全模式下能恢复丢失的数据吗?

    安全模式下的数据访问能力解析安全模式是操作系统提供的一种特殊启动选项,主要用于故障排查和系统修复,当Windows或其他操作系统出现严重错误、驱动冲突或恶意软件干扰时,用户可以通过进入安全模式来限制系统运行程序,从而稳定运行基础功能,安全模式是否可以访问和操作数据呢?这一问题需要从安全模式的运行机制、数据访问权……

    2025年11月10日
    01630
  • 非关系型数据库为何崛起?其产生背后有哪些关键因素?

    背景介绍随着互联网的快速发展,数据量呈爆炸式增长,传统的数据库系统逐渐无法满足大规模数据存储和处理的实际需求,在这种背景下,非关系型数据库应运而生,本文将探讨非关系型数据库的产生背景、发展历程以及其优势,产生背景数据量的激增随着互联网、物联网、大数据等技术的快速发展,数据量呈指数级增长,传统的数据库系统在处理海……

    2026年1月26日
    0530
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 安全模式下网络不通怎么办?电脑进安全模式没网怎么解决?

    在计算机操作中,安全模式是一种重要的诊断工具,它仅加载最基本的驱动程序和服务,帮助用户排查系统故障,许多用户在进入安全模式后会发现网络连接出现问题,表现为无法上网、无法访问局域网资源等,这一现象并非系统故障,而是安全模式的设计特性所致,本文将详细分析安全模式下网络不通的原因、具体表现、解决方法以及相关注意事项……

    2025年10月29日
    01590

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注